I was going through some old boxes in my storage shed today and found a 100ft. 8mm reel that I had bought in 1964. It was a promotional film I bought through mail-order (no Amazon back then) titled "Behind the Scenes of A Hard Days Night".
I telecined it and Posted it on Vimeo. There is a couple versions of this on YouTube with audio narration, but I think they were from broadcast sources. I did however add their audio track to my silent version.
